1. Test Automation Strategy & Design
-
Define and design the test automation strategy for all financial applications.
-
Build automation testing frameworks aligned with the tech stack and business requirements.
-
Mentor and train junior team members on automation testing and best practices.
-
Perform code reviews for automation scripts and ensure adherence to quality standards.
2. Multi-Platform Test Automation
-
UI Automation: Web applications (React), Mobile apps (React Native – iOS/Android).
-
API Automation: RESTful APIs, microservices, and integration endpoints.
-
Database Testing: Data validation, integrity checks, and performance queries.
-
End-to-End Automation: Covering complete business workflows from UI to database.
3. Banking Domain Testing
-
Loan Processing: Origination workflows, interest calculations, and approval processes.
-
Payment Testing: Card transactions, money transfers, and settlement flows.
-
Financial Calculations: Loan payments, interest rates, fees, and penalties.
-
Compliance Testing: Data validation according to banking regulations.
4. Test Management & Reporting
-
Debug and analyze the root cause of test failures and application defects.
-
Report test results through automated reports, dashboards, and metrics tracking.
-
Manage test data: Set up and maintain test data for automated scenarios.
-
CI/CD Integration: Integrate automation tests into the deployment pipeline.



